Iowa Code § 441.44 requires that the Stipulation of Settlement be served upon each of you. The property that is the subject of this appeal is the Michael Walsh property located at 3270 Arboretum Drive, Dubuque, Iowa, Assessor's Parcel 10-16-231-017. Service People Integity Responsibility Innovation Teamwork The Dubuque City Assessor's Office revalued all residential property for 2007 and placed the following assessed value as of January 1, 2007 on the property at 3270 Arboretum Drive: Land $18,900 Building $201,200 Total $220,100 The 2006 assessed value was $199,200. Upon receiving the assessment notice, the owner, Michael Walsh protested his assessment to the Dubuque City Board of Review. The Board of Review denied Mr. Walsh's petition. Mr. Walsh then filed an appeal with the Property Assessment Appeal Board. Mr. Walsh filed his petition and appeal on an equity issue and used three neighboring properties to prove his point. The three neighboring properties were 3260, 3280, and 3290 Arboretum Drive. These properties are all zero lot line properties and are very similar in all aspects to the Walsh property. The properties were all purchased between June of 2004 and August of 2004. The lowest sale price was $193,500 and the high sales price was $195,700. The assessed values for 2007 vary from a low of $207,500 to a high of $223,500. Mr. Walsh believes his property should be assessed at $209,000 when looking at the comparables. The assessor's office did an analysis of the four properties in question and concluded two of the properties should be slightly raised and two of the properties should be slightly lower. These changes will be made for the 2008 assessment year on the other three properties. The range of assessments after the changes are made will be a low of $211,700 to a high of $220,500. On Tuesday October 2nd, 2007, Michael Walsh met with Dubuque City Assessor Richard Engelken. Mr. Engelken offered Mr. Walsh a settlement agreement for $215,500. Mr. Walsh agreed to the offer a day later. The agreed upon 2007 assessment of $215,500 is the value the assessor's office feels is a correct value for the property. The settlement would result in a loss of tax revenue of $72 per year. Pursuant to the Stipulation of Settlement, this appeal will be dismissed and the tax assessment will be adjusted to $215,500 for January 1, 2007. The proposed settlement will be presented to the Property Assessment Appeal Board after fourteen days from the date indicated on the attached Notice of Voluntary Settlement. If there are any objections to the proposed settlement, they should be made known to the City Assessor prior to that time.
